[Spoiler=Nekosweet Archetype] Nekosweet Cuillère [LIGHT] [Beast-Warrior] [Tuner] [Level 2] When either player's Life Points are increased, you can Special Summon this card from your Hand or Graveyard. You can only Special summon 1 "Nekosweet Cuillère" this way per turn. When this card is destroyed as a result of battle, you can gain Life Points equal to half the ATK of the Monster that destroyed this card. [ATK: 600] [DEF: 1000] Nekosweet Sucre [LIGHT] [Beast-Warrior] [Level 3] When this card is Normal Summoned, you can increase your Life Points by 200 for each "Nekosweet" Monster in your Graveyard. Once per turn: You can pay 1000 Life Points to increase the level of 1 "Nekosweet" Monster you control by 1, until the End Phase. [ATK: 1400] [DEF: 1200] Nekosweet Café [LIGHT] [Beast-Warrior] [Rank 3] 2 level 3 Beast-Warrior-Type Monsters Once per turn: When your Life Points would be increased, you can detach 1 Xyz material from this card; Draw 1 card instead. If this card is destroyed (Either by battle or card effect), during your End Phase you can gain Life Points equal to the amount of battle damage you took this turn. [ATK: 2100] [DEF: 1800] Nekosweet Gâteau [LIGHT] [Beast-Warrior] [Synchro] [Level 5] 1 Tuner + 1 Beast-Warrior-Type non-Tuner Monster When this card is Synchro Summoned, you can increase your Life Points by 1000 for each "Nekosweet" Monster that was used as a Synchro Material. Once per turn, during either player's End Phase (Except the turn this card was Summoned): You can inflict damage to your opponent's Life Points equal to the amount of Life Points you gained this turn. [ATK: 1800] [DEF: 2100] Nekosweet Chocolat [LIGHT] [Beast-Warrior] [Level 3] When your opponent activates a Spell, Trap, or Monster Effect that would target a "Nekosweet" Monster you control, you can send this face-up card to the Graveyard to negate that card's effect and destroy it. While this card is in your Graveyard: You can banish this card to gain 1000 Life Points. You can only activate 1 effect of "Nekosweet Chocolat" per turn. [ATK: 1600] [DEF: 1500] Lapinfille Waitress [EARTH] [Beast-Warrior] [Level 1] FLIP: Increase your Life Points by 300 for each Monster your opponent controls. While this card is in your Graveyard, it is treated as a "Nekosweet" Monster. You can banish this card from your Graveyard to add 1 "Nekosweet" Monster from your Deck to your Hand. [ATK: 400] [DEF: 400] Nekosweet Bonbon [LIGHT] [Beast-Warrior] [Level 3] Once per turn: When either player's Life Points are increased, you can add 1 "Nekosweet" Monster from your Graveyard to your Hand. If your Life Points are higher than your opponent's, this card cannot be destroyed as a result of battle. [ATK: 1500] [DEF: 1800] Nekosweet Tarte [LIGHT] [Beast-Warrior] [Tuner] [Level 2] Once per turn: When your opponent's Life Points would be increased, you can activate 1 of the following effects: - Gain Life Points equal to the amount your opponent's Life Points were increased by. - Special Summon 1 "Nekosweet" or "Lapinfille" Monster from your hand. [ATK: 1000] [DEF: 600] Nekosweet Dreams [TRAP] [Normal] If you control no Monsters, add 1 "Nekosweet" Tuner Monster from your Deck or Graveyard to your Hand. While this card is in your Graveyard, during either player's turn (Except the turn it was activated), you can banish it to add 1 "Nekosweet" or "Lapinfille" non-Tuner Monster from your Deck or Graveyard to your Hand. If this card was activated during your opponent's turn, during your next Standby Phase: Both players gain 1000 Life Points. Nekosweet Reine de Sucre [LIGHT] [Beast-Warrior] [Rank 5] 3 level 5 Monsters This card can also be Xyz Summoned by using 1 "Nekosweet" Xyz or Synchro Monster you control (Except "Nekosweet Reine de Sucre") as iits Xyz Material (Any Xyz materials attached to them become this card's Xyz materials as well). Once per turn: When either player's Life Points are increased, you can detach 1 Xyz material from this card to send 1 random card from your opponent's Hand to the Graveyard.
